In practice, the best smart lock technology often combines at least two access methods. A fingerprint sensor plus keypad is a common high-value combination. It offers speed for regular users and backup flexibility when biometric reading is inconsistent. App control adds more visibility, especially for deliveries, cleaners, or relatives who need scheduled access.
Many buyers focus on unlocking methods first, but long-term satisfaction often depends on less glamorous features. These include low-battery warning timing, emergency power options, lock status notifications, and the ability to reassign or delete users easily. If a family changes staff, tenants, or caregivers, access management becomes a real security issue.
A smart lock is still a lock before it becomes a smart device. Consumers should therefore start with physical and digital security together. Smart lock technology must resist force, tampering, and unauthorized access attempts. A polished app cannot compensate for poor lock body quality or weak installation on a low-strength door frame.

Remote unlocking is one of the biggest appeals of smart lock technology, especially for package drop-off, family arrivals, or property access while traveling. Still, the best setups include permissions control. Not every user should have permanent full access. Good systems allow scheduled credentials, one-time codes, and clear revocation steps.
Consumers should also pay attention to app stability, software updates, and account recovery procedures. A strong feature list loses value if the user experience becomes unreliable after installation.

Consumers with limited budgets should spend more on reliable core performance rather than chasing every premium feature. In most homes, it is wiser to choose robust construction, stable keypad operation, and dependable alerts than to pay extra for advanced biometric functions that may not be used daily.
A mid-tier smart lock technology solution often delivers the best value when it includes a secure deadbolt, app notifications, access history, and at least one backup entry method. This combination usually supports both security and convenience without unnecessary complexity.

Not automatically. Smart lock technology can add strong access control, monitoring, and convenience, but overall safety still depends on hardware quality, installation, door strength, and user management. A poorly installed smart lock may underperform a well-installed traditional high-quality lock.
No. Fingerprint access is fast and appealing, but some households benefit more from keypad or card access. Homes with elderly residents, frequent service staff, or changing guest access often need flexible credential management more than maximum speed.
Most modern smart lock technology products provide low-battery alerts well before shutdown. Many also include emergency power contact points or a mechanical backup key. Buyers should confirm this before purchase because emergency access design varies significantly by product type.
